(WJW) – After more than six decades in the music industry, rock legend Rod Stewart has announced that he is planning to leave the rock ‘n’ roll genre behind.

In a recent interview with BBC Breakfast, the 78-year-old singer revealed his intention to pivot to swing music, following his upcoming summer tour.

Stewart stated that he is not retiring but rather wants to move on and is in a “good place” with the decision.

“Everything has to come to an end sooner or later,” Stewart said in an interview.

He has just completed a swing album with Jools Holland which will be released next year.

“I’m really looking forward to doing something else, especially singing with Jools’ band,” said Stewart. “It borders on rock ‘n’ roll anyway, it’s just not ‘Maggie May’ and ‘Do Ya Think I’m Sexy?’”

Stewart will resume his Las Vegas residency in November.
